Veggie Cream Cheese Roll-Ups

These Veggie Cream Cheese Roll-Ups are quick and easy appetizers packed with colorful vegetables and a creamy, tangy filling. Perfect for parties, snacks, or meal prep, they’re versatile and delicious.

Prep Time: 20 minutes
Total Time: 20 minutes
Servings: 8 roll-ups
Calories: 150kcal

Equipment

  • Mixing Bowl
  • Spatula
  • Knife
  • Cutting Board
  • Plastic Wrap

Ingredients

  • 8 Flour tortillas 8-inch, plain or flavored
  • 16 ounces Cream cheese softened
  • 1 packet Ranch dressing mix
  • 1/2 cup Diced green onions
  • 1/2 cup Chopped black olives
  • 1 cup Diced bell peppers red and green for color
  • 1/4 cup Diced celery

Instructions

  • In a m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ese and ranch dressing mix until smooth and creamy.
  • Fold in the green onions, black olives, celery, and bell peppers, mixing until the vegetables are evenly distributed.
  • Spread a thin layer of the cream cheese mixture evenly over each tortilla, covering the entire surface.
  • Roll each tortilla tightly into a log. Wrap the logs in pl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 3 hours to firm up.
  • Unwrap the chilled rolls and slice into ½-inch thick pieces. Arrange the slices on a platter and serve.

Notes

Feel free to customize the filling with your favorite vegetables or add shredded cheese for extra flavor. Store in the refrigerator for up to 3 days in an airtight container to maintain freshness.
